Frequently Asked Questions about Utilities Included Central Meadowbrook Apartments

How much is the average rent for a Utilities Included Central Meadowbrook Apartment?

The average rent for a Utilities Included Apartment in Central Meadowbrook is $1,197.

What is the largest Utilities Included Central Meadowbrook Apartment for rent?

Today's Utilities Included apartment with the most square footage in Central Meadowbrook is a 1,166 square feet unit starting from $689 at Palladium City Skyline.

What is the average size for Central Meadowbrook Utilities Included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Utilities Included rental in Central Meadowbrook is currently at 701 sq ft.
